Kanye West cancels appearance on "Coachella"


Kanye West's unpredictable behavior in recent months had raised questions from the beginning about the fate of his appearance in "Coachella".
Kanye West canceled his scheduled appearance at the "Coachella" festival.

The news was first broadcast by TMZ and confirmed by a source at Variety. The rapper's representatives have not yet responded to requests for comment.
 
Kanye West was scheduled to appear on the third and final day of the music festival program on Sunday, April 17th and 24th. The first two days of "Coachella" will be led by Harry Styles and Billie Eilish respectively.

Although there was no specific reason for the cancellation of Kanye West's participation in "Coachella", the news should not be a surprise, as the unpredictable behavior of the 44-year-old rapper in recent months raised questions about his appearance even when it was announced.

 
"Coachella" had actually taken action, placing the titans of the EDM scene Swedish House Mafia in an unspecified position in the festival program.

Their name was written at the bottom of the poster of the program of this year's event, without specifying which of the three days of the festival they will take part in.

There were rumors that Travis Scott would accompany Kanye West on his appearance at "Coachella", but TMZ reports that the 30-year-old rapper will not participate in the festival.

Travis Scott is keeping a low profile after the deadly tragedy at his own "Astroworld Festival" in Houston, Texas on November 5, 2021, where ten people lost their lives and hundreds were injured.

In February, Kanye West threatened to leave Coachella if Billie Eilish did not apologize to Travis Scott.

Kanye West has appeared in public with exiled personalities such as Marilyn Manson, who has been accused of sexual abuse, and DaBaby, who has provoked strong reactions with his homophobic comments.

While it has not yet been clarified why he left the program of this year's "Coachella", in 2016 Kanye West had canceled the last concerts of his tour in 2016 and a little later he was hospitalized for mental health reasons.

Recent reports have suggested that Kanye West said he was "leaving to ask for help", but a spokesman for Ye described the rumors as "inaccurate".

The "Coachella" of 2022, which is already sold out, will take place at its usual location, at the "Empire Polo Ground" in Indio, California. The festival was not held in 2020 and 2021 due to the pandemic.
